You are on page 1of 2
Downloaded From www.rejinpaul. Begin. [| PE) Question Paper Code : 77101 B.EJB.Tech. DEGREE EXAMINATION, APRIL/MAY 2015. Cy) Fourth Semester ad Electrical and Electronic Engineering ¢ / ™ CS 6456 — OBJECT ORIENTED PROG! ING, i (Common to Electronics and Instrumentation Engineering Ins@imentation and Control Engineering) _--, (Regulation 2013) ‘ ‘Time : Three hours A Ny ‘Maximum : 100 marks Answer Al s(cadc f 9 a ~ parr a lo. 2 20 marks) 1. What are the eae oriented programming over structured programming? 2 What is the advantage of @Winline function? 3. What is meant by datdjebstraction? 4. What isa destiuctot Mustrate with an example 5. What isfatemplate? Ge Wels an susepisn? 7. EB byte code? B \ What is JVM? Jen hynat is an interfaco? 10. Write short notes on throw(): PART B— (5 x 16 = 80 marks) 1. (@) Explain the major principles of object oriented programming with illustrations and neat diagram. a6) - Oe =p inpaul.com 5 Grow With Us 0 a2) 13. 14. 16. seiticesiiiicel eee Downloaded From www.rejinpaul.com tb) (a) ) (a) ) @) () @) ©) Explain the various operators that are available in C++ with neat illustration for each it, (16) Explain the various types of constructors: that are available in C++ with suitable examples (16) Or What is meant by polymorphism? Explain the various ey polymorphism in C++ with suitable examples. What is a function template? Write a template fungtion to ae of float and int using bubble sort. (16) ce Or y What is inheritance? Discuss the ee hheritanee that are available in C++ with neat diagram (as) Discuss the various types of. To ao and explain with suitable examples NY (16) On, What is an access oe he between private, protected and public access m: examples (as) Ilustrave the a ch danses by sample stacoments of fare type of runtime ext (as) ® “Or Wier is ‘ihulti threading? Write a multithreaded program in java and explain. (18) \ © oe (Grdt7 WOH Us

You might also like